A new Self-Defense only class will be starting in St. Maries, September 2nd on Wednesdays and Fridays, from 6:30 - 7:20pm.
All fitness, belt-testing, forms/katas, and most drills will be stripped from the class. Students will wear street clothes and shoes. The focus is on the theory of defense, striking and takedown principles, counter knife/gun, and conflict scenarios. We will be exploring the infinite possiblities of an encounter and gaining the highest level of self-protection that YOU can achieve.
This class is excellent for those interested only in self-defense and is a great adjunct to the regular weekly classes.

Training individually with an instructor has many benefits, especially when taken along with regular weekly classes. Personal training allows you the instructors full attention throughout the class. This translates to the student being able to have any principle being taught applied directly. Feeling every motion when performed by an instructor rather than a student will heighten your capacity to quickly assimilate the information and learn to apply the principles in a direct and economical fashion. The instructor can also quickly identify any areas that require more attention, or the student has more interest in.
